About this role
Sahaara Therapy Services Ltd. is a community-based private therapy practice serving Calgary and surrounding areas. We work with families and their children (ages 2-18) to help them learn and implement individualized strategies and solutions to achieve their goals.
We are currently seeking an energetic Speech Language Pathologist (SLP) with a passion for working with children to join our growing team. This is an excellent opportunity to work independently with children and families and make a meaningful impact to their lives. The candidate will be offered competitive compensation as well as an environment that values work-life balance.
The SLP will be responsible for providing individualized pediatric services for children (ages 2 -18) with a range of abilities. Services will be provided in collaboration with families and caregivers in a variety of settings including in-home, school, virtual telehealth and in the community setting.
Key Responsibilities:
* Providing direct service, consultation, assessment and education to children, family and supportive caregivers in the home and community. * Collaborating with families to set goals and priorities with targeted and measurable outcomes; * Working closely with parents and collaborating with a multi-disciplinary team; * Maintaining and managing a caseload and ensuring all hour tracking, documentation, and filing is appropriately completed.
Qualifications:
* Master?s Degree in Speech Language Pathology * Registered and in good standing with the Alberta College of Speech-Language Pathologists and Audiologists (ACSLPA); * Possesses professional liability insurance; * Valid driver?s license and access to a reliable mode of transportation * Vulnerable Sector police check * Strong communication and interpersonal skills to effectively build relationships with families.
